Adding Harmony to Melody Notes (Auto Harmonize)

Auto Harmonize adds harmony notes to a melody produced by chord play using the rhythm function, by
chord song playback using the SONG function, and by other operations.
This procedure uses chord play using the rhythm function as an example.
1.
Press RHYTHM.
This displays the currently selected rhythm number and name.
2.
Press ACCMP.
This enables chord play.
3.
Press TONE.
This displays the tone screen.
4.
Press AH.
This displays "AH," which indicates auto harmonize is enabled.
• If ARP is displayed, switch it to AH (page EN-49).
5.
Long-press AH.
This displays the auto harmonize screen.
